Report on Action 10 of the APS Disability Employment Strategy 2020-25

The Australian Public Service Disability Employment Strategy 2020-25 provides a foundation for building an inclusive and diverse APS which seeks to increase the employment of people with disability across the APS to 7% by 2025. The Department of Finance is responsible for the delivery of Action 10 which involved identifying common accessibility barriers across APS tenancies:

Action 10: Audit of existing Australian Government owned and rented premises for their current levels of accessibility

Agencies should involve employees with disability and experts on organisational planning, digital and IT policy, change management, and job design to improve accessibility. The Australian Public Service Commission will consult with the Department of Finance on the conduct of an audit of existing Australian Government owned and rented premises and a review of current leasing arrangements to ensure entity compliance with the Disability Discrimination Act 1992 and other relevant standards.

In line with the intent of the Strategy, Action 10 considered the perspective of people living with disability to help identify the barriers to dignified access. A sample of APS tenancies were audited by participating entities with reports provided to Finance for analysis of the accessibility barriers experienced across the APS.

The Report focuses on how Commonwealth entities can provide dignified access in an APS office environment for people with disability The final report highlights accessibility barriers faced by current staff, potential new staff and visitors and focuses on how entities can provide dignified access for people with disability as a means of creating inclusive workplaces. The Report makes 3 recommendations to further reduce dignified access barriers by:

  • strengthening existing frameworks
  • developing tools and resources to support entities in identifying and reducing property barriers in APS office premises
  • undertaking further research to understand how property barriers impact neurodivergent staff.
